Output 2d5a5c78c68045e13043af2a372bda6099c3683bce0c21f2f1bdcb5e021696a5: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 598de0eb085463684cd35b2b17f12e56147ae6e4 OP_EQUAL
address
39rY2WkCdBDi5EvRKVyQ1F8neB1AiADRrC
transaction
2d5a5c78c68045e13043af2a372bda6099c3683bce0c21f2f1bdcb5e021696a5
confirmations
378555
spent
true